THE WALKING DEAD SEASON 1 REVIEW

Hey guys, I just reacted to episode 6 (the last episode) of The Walking Dead Season 1 which I will post tonight and I have got to say it left at a big bang...lol pun intended. I'm definitely going to continue watching this but in my own time. Here's a review of my thoughts on season 1 but please, DON'T give me any spoilers about the next few seasons. 

Firstly, I've really enjoyed reacting to the first season because I love the suspenseful plot and I love the fact that I like most of the characters including the main character himself Rick otherwise it would've been difficult to watch if I didn't like any of the characters. I love that Rick is such a good leader, he really knows how to get everyone to work together and he's so optimistic which may seem delusional but to me, I don't see it as delusional I do think there can be a cure still out there for the walker virus. I also love how nice he is to his friends, family and acquaintances and he's such a morally righteous man which are great qualities to have as a leader of the survivors group. Although, I am sad that we didn't get a chance to see more of Amy as I thought she was quite interesting, I loved the sisterly bond between Andrea and Amy but I guess it would be more realistic for a few of the survivors to die like Amy and Jim considering it's a zombie apocalypse. Other characters I really liked are Glenn, T-Dog and Andrea and it's interesting how distinct and uncivilised Daryl is to everyone else's personalities but I do hope that he becomes less aggressive in future seasons for the sake of making more rational decisions since he acts out of impulse. Also, Shane's annoying me now with his constant interference in Rick and Lori's marriage like GTFO you're betraying your friend...

Secondly, I like the fusion of the plot and character development of the characters as we got to learn at least something from almost every character whilst they tried to survive from the zombie apocalypse. I loved how high-tech the CDC facility looked but am really sad that it got blown up and now that Jenner is dead, is there anyone else out there who is working on a cure?....no spoilers please. I thoroughly enjoyed the story of Rick waking up to a zombie apocalypse and not knowing what on earth happened whilst he was still in a coma, it just creates suspense and a sense of mystery of the unknown. I also loved his meeting and friendship with Morgan and his son and I hope they all reunite in season 2. 

Regarding the walkers, I felt at times that the violence was exaggerated in terms of how much gore there was and the insanely inhumane killings that happened like chopping walkers to death. For example, episode 2 was the grossest when it came to its graphic content of the survivors using a walkers' organs to mask their human scent which actually worked (for a while) but the idea is still extremely gross and strange to even think of an idea like that...However, overall I loved their strategies of how to escape from the zombies like Glenn's strategy of obtaining the guns before the walkers got to him. In episode 6, it was very interesting to learn the process of an infected human's brain from them being a human to them turning into a walker and how their brain shuts down completely as a walker, I kinda guessed that would be the case but to see the brain scans was interesting and quite shocking to learn just how infectious the disease/virus is.
